📚 Vehicle History
Brand Heritage
Brand Heritage:
Fiat, an Italian automotive manufacturer with a long history dating back to 1899, is known for producing a wide range of vehicles, from compact city cars to commercial vehicles. The Panda is a prime example of Fiat's expertise in creating practical and affordable small cars.
Model Evolution
Model Evolution First Gen:
The first-generation Fiat Panda (Type 141) was launched in 1980. It was designed by Giorgetto Giugiaro and renowned for its innovative and functional design, maximizing interior space within a compact footprint. It featured a boxy, utilitarian aesthetic and offered various engine options and drivetrains, including front-wheel drive and all-wheel drive (4x4).
Panda Design Philosophy:
The Panda was designed to be a simple, economical, and practical car for everyday use. Its modular design and use of standard components contributed to its affordability and ease of maintenance.
Panda 4X4 Variants:
The manual likely covers the standard front-wheel-drive models and potentially details specific to the 4x4 variants which featured a more robust suspension and drivetrain, including the Steyr-Puch-sourced transfer case and rear differential.
Production
Production Period First Gen:
1980-2003. The 1987 model year falls within the core production period of this highly successful first generation.
